Output 668b075539dfdbd458b2cf235b86aeafbf486cef3afa2038111c1ef4e54d82d8:2

value
3656136
script pubkey
OP_0 OP_PUSHBYTES_20 b0227821672b973deef803b787e60bca82c6224a
address
ltc1qkq38sgt89wtnmmhcqwmc0este2pvvgj2f9htsu
transaction
668b075539dfdbd458b2cf235b86aeafbf486cef3afa2038111c1ef4e54d82d8
spent
true